From: Daniel Martí Date: Tue, 31 Dec 2013 17:09:46 +0000 (+0100) Subject: Properly escape fd-commit commit messages X-Git-Tag: 0.1~23^2~45 X-Git-Url: https://www.chiark.greenend.org.uk/ucgi/~ianmdlvl/git?a=commitdiff_plain;h=a0cadda69c352e4c76263446014193fa4e1fd4c7;p=fdroidserver.git Properly escape fd-commit commit messages --- diff --git a/fd-commit b/fd-commit index 2596e9ae..be62a049 100755 --- a/fd-commit +++ b/fd-commit @@ -77,7 +77,8 @@ while read line; do message="$fullname:" fi - commands+=("git commit -m '$message' -e -v -- $file $extra") + message=${message//\"/\\\"} + commands+=("git commit -m \"$message\" -e -v -- $file $extra") fi done < <(git status --porcelain)